C# vs R (programming language): The Verdict

⚡ Summary:

C#: C# is an object-oriented programming language developed by Microsoft as part of the .NET framework. It has a C-like syntax and is designed for building a variety of applications that run on .NET.

R (programming language): R is a free, open-source programming language and software environment for statistical analysis, data visualization, and scientific computing. It is widely used by statisticians, data miners, data analysts, and data scientists for developing statistical software and data analysis.
